The 4- and 8-sensor weather control units are central switching and control systems which enable for example the automatic adjustment of various blinds/shutters. Examples of these include the textile sun blind, external shutters as well as interior motor-driven sun protection systems such as venetian blinds or vertical blinds. 4 or 8 sensors can be connected to the central devices. Apart from a special digital input for the wind sensor, either 3 or 7 further analogue inputs are available for the connection of light, rain, temperature and dusk sensors. NOTE: The controller must only ever be reset once the fault has been repaired (replacement of a sensor). To reset, switch off the 230V voltage supply to the weather central controller and the heating transformer for at least 10 minutes. The housing should be mounted on an inside wall in an accessible position. The devices are suitable for installation in dry and damp interior rooms. It should be ensured that there is sufficient space available for the supply cables.
